#ab6200 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ab6200 is composed of 67.1% red, 38.4%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.7% magenta, 100%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 34.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 33.5%. #ab6200 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c400 with #570000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

● #ab6200 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#ab6200 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ab6200 has RGB values of R:171, G:98,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:1,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11231744.

Shades and Tints of #ab6200
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0800 is the darkest color, while #fffd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ab6200
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c564f is the less saturated color, while #ab6200 is the most saturated one.
